Nandan Nilekani's New Deep Tech Fund Aims to Revolutionize India's Tech Scene

Nandan Nilekani, the co-founder of Infosys, has launched a new deep tech fund, MC Tech3, with a focus on investing in cutting-edge technologies. The fund aims to identify and support innovative startups that are working on emerging technologies such as Artificial Intelligence (AI), Internet of Things (IoT), and blockchain.

According to reports, the fund will have a corpus of $1 billion and will invest in startups that are working on solving real-world problems. Nilekani's vision for the fund is to create a ecosystem that fosters innovation and growth in the Indian tech sector.

CERT-In's AI Warning for India Inc

The Indian Computer Emergency Response Team (CERT-In) has warned India Inc about the growing threat of AI-powered attacks. In a recent advisory, CERT-In cautioned organizations about the increasing use of AI and machine learning (ML) algorithms by attackers to launch sophisticated cyber attacks.

AI-Powered Attacks on the Rise

CERT-In has reported a significant increase in AI-powered attacks in recent months. These attacks are becoming increasingly sophisticated, making it difficult for organizations to detect and respond to them.

  • Types of AI-powered attacks:
  • Phishing attacks using AI-generated emails
  • Ransomware attacks using AI-powered encryption
  • AI-powered malware that can evade detection
